Percy Tau, a standout figure in South African football, is currently at a pivotal point in his career. At 31 years old, the forward continues to showcase his talent despite some recent tensions with the national team setup. After a mixed spell at Qatar SC, which he left in June 2025, Tau is now highly sought after by several major African clubs, including his former local rivals Kaizer Chiefs, Orlando Pirates, and Mamelodi Sundowns. This has ignited intense competition in the African transfer market.
On the international stage, Percy Tau made a strong return to the South African national team, the Bafana Bafana, in March 2025 under coach Hugo Broos. This comeback came after a period of absence due to disagreements with the coaching staff. Tau’s return is crucial as South Africa aims to qualify for the 2026 FIFA World Cup, with key upcoming matches against Lesotho and Benin. His experience and attacking prowess are seen as vital assets to maximize the team’s chances in these important fixtures.
Despite some criticism regarding his age and his role in the squad, Tau firmly defends his position, stating that he remains a key player capable of providing a valuable balance between youth and experience. He insists that, despite doubts, he remains ready to contribute and proudly represent South Africa on the field.
Statistically, Percy Tau’s career is marked by notable achievements, with over 170 professional appearances, 40 goals, and 25 assists to his name. His extensive experience spans clubs in Africa, Europe, and the Middle East.
